Job Duties
- Supervise and coordinate the activities of the food and beverage staff to ensure efficient operations and high-quality service
- train, mentor, and evaluate team members, fostering a positive work environment and encouraging professional development
- monitor inventory levels, order supplies, and manage budgets to ensure cost-effective operations without compromising quality
- collaborate with the kitchen team to develop and refine menu offerings, ensuring alignment with customer preferences and seasonal trends
- ensure compliance with health, safety, and sanitation regulations, conduct regular inspections and addressing any issues promptly
- handle customer inquiries, feedback, and complaints professionally, striving to resolve issues and enhance guest satisfaction
- prepare reports on sales, expenses, and customer feedback, providing insights and recommendations to management for continuous improvement
- assist in planning and executing special events and promotions to attract and retain customers
- stay updated on industry trends and innovations, implementing best practices to maintain a competitive edge
- foster a culture of teamwork and excellence, motivating staff to achieve personal and departmental goals
